What You’ll Do
The UI Designer will support the Lead UI Designer and UX Manager in establishing
the touchstone for a consistent, modern, and accessible look and feel across
Vertafore products. This person will support efforts to define and attain the following
strategic guideposts for Vertafore’s UX and UI: Simplify, Standardize, Unify, Include.
The successful candidate will
• Collaborate with multiple team members to create smart designs for complex
projects
• Build amicable, trusting relationships with partner teams
• Support and contribute to the actualization of those guideposts through an
iterative, cross-functional, collaborative, and inclusive process
• Support the Lead UI Designer in developing and evolving the visual language,
design system and UI library for Vertafore’s products and platform
• Enhance the incorporation of Vertafore’s brand and voice into the Design
Standards & Guidelines
• Advance the cause of UI best practices: asset creation and maintenance,
developer/engineer consumption of assets, web standards, accessibility, and
inclusivity (standard across products for what devices and browsers Vertafore
supports)
• Devise valuable and viable UI components and UX patterns for Vertafore users,
provide solid reasoning for their design decisions, and clearly document their
designs so that they can be well-implemented
• Support the UX Manager in creating a UX playbook of strategy, research and
design
• Share their visual design and UI knowledge with the UX team and Front-end UI
Developers to help them grow their visual design sensibilities and craft
What we’re looking for in a Lead UI Designer
• You’re a self-starter, a translator, and a team-player who communicates your
ideas clearly, concisely, and persuasively.
• You have a good grasp of the theories, concepts, and methods of usercentered
design and interaction design (controls, states, etc.) which you have
applied in a variety of ways.
• You create UI components, information visualizations, illustrations, and UX
animations with a visual style and language that is crisp, clean, inviting, and
professional yet sometimes playful.
• You have an impeccable sense of what makes visual design work and can
clearly and diplomatically articulate feedback and recommendations during
design critiques and technical reviews.
• You are comfortable working with design systems and/or pattern libraries.
• You have a solid grasp of visual design fundamentals: color, typography,
composition, space, time/motion, information visualization.
• You can create reusable, scalable visual design assets that fit into a greater
design system and are consumable by developers and engineers.
• You have a fundamental knowledge of design standards and keep abreast of
ever-evolving web and mobile best practices including accessibility (WCAG,
WAI-ARIA), responsive design, mobile first, content first, graceful degradation,
progressive enhancement, etc.
Who You Are
• You have 1 – 3 years of experience doing visual and UI design, ideally in a
mix of in-house and agency settings.
• You have a portfolio of compelling portfolio of visual and UI design work
spanning web and mobile applications—including responsive web
applications.
• You demonstrate strong oral and written communication skills, including
presentation skills and an ability to persuasively articulate design rationale.
• You are adaptable and thrive in a fast-paced environment.
• Your working style demonstrates respect, initiative, ownership, transparency,
and accountability.
• You can easily move between considering the forest and paying attention to
the trees.
• You balance a passion for craft with on-time, on-target delivery.
• You know how to adapt design approaches for the context of each project
with minimal guidance.
• You are proficient in Sketch, Adobe Creative Cloud (Photoshop, Illustrator,
InDesign), and InVision.
• You have a fundamental *working* knowledge of front-end markup and
frameworks including HTML5, CSS3, and Bootstrap.
• You are familiar with the capabilities of Javascript and JS frameworks including
Angular and ReactJS.
• You are familiar with tools like Axure RP, Framer (and CoffeeScript), Zeplin,
Principle, etc.
• You have a knack for learning new tools.
• You have a bachelor’s degree in design, HCI, social science, or a related field.
